Job description

Performance Engineers with deep expertise in low-level systems optimization specifically C++, Python, and Rust to bring hands‑on technical excellence and elevate the quality of our AI training and inference infrastructure data.

Performance Engineer (C++, Python, Rust) [$90-$120/hr] (W2, Contingent Role)

This is a W‑2 employment position.

Role Responsibilities
  • Guide research and engineering teams to close knowledge gaps and improve AI model performance in systems‑level optimization, compiler engineering, and runtime performance topics.
  • Design challenging, domain‑relevant tasks across multiple specializations, and write accurate and well‑structured solutions to performance engineering and systems programming problems.
  • Evaluate performance engineering tasks and solutions and provide clear, written technical feedback.
  • Develop guidelines and detailed rubrics/evaluation frameworks to assess systems design quality, profiling methodology, memory optimization, and performance analysis across AI workloads.
  • Collaborate with other subject matter experts to ensure consistency and accuracy in training data.
Good Candidature
  • 5+ years of dedicated professional experience in performance engineering, systems programming, or low‑level optimization at a recognized, top‑tier organization.
  • Deep hands‑on expertise in C++ for performance‑critical systems including memory management, concurrency primitives, SIMD intrinsics, and compiler‑level optimization (e.g., PGO, LTO, custom allocators).
  • Proficiency in Python for profiling, benchmarking, and tooling workflows; experience with Rust in systems‑level or safety‑critical performance contexts is a strong plus.
  • Demonstrable track record of measurable performance improvements on production systems (e.g., latency reduction, throughput gains, memory footprint optimization).
  • Demonstrable career progression.
  • Ability to engage reliably for at least 30 hours/week during weekdays.
  • Strong written communication skills and the ability to explain complex technical decisions clearly.
